My buddy plays AD Soraka when we tri-que for 5s...Let's say that we haven't lost a game yet with him going this route. Support champs are meant to be solid without farm thus their heals are quite strong without any AP items. It's truly an imbalance as well when a Soraka doesn't even have to be near her teammates and can still turn the tide of a fight with Wish. Granted Karthas can be said to do the same with his ulti but he is a champ that should be in a team fight. I'm not saying Wish needs to be changed persay but a global heal that doesn't need some sort of AP boost is OP compared to other support champs who have to be in striking distance of their opponents and their team to bring any kind of benefit imho.

But anyways, building AP on Soraka will only increase healing by ____. Only problem is that it takes a lot of gold to do an AP build, and most consider it most efficient when the gold goes to your carry/laning partner. You also seem to be super squishy only getting AP items. No point in getting AA when Soraka is self-sufficient, and you can get the deathcap before you get the full buff from AA (i'd think).
